The RS Tera Class Association UK is delighted to announce that Dutch clothing brand Magic Marine have agreed to sponsor major UK class events and the GBR RS Tera team for the next three seasons. The company will be title sponsor for the 2014 National Championships and Inland Championships and prizes sponsor for the 2014 Start of Season Championships.
The Magic Marine RS Tera National Championships will take place at Derwent Reservoir Sailing Club from 22nd to 25th August, where the class will introduce a regatta fleet for the first time and expect an entry in excess of 100 young sailors.
The Magic Marine RS Tera Inland National Championship will be hosted by Draycote Water Sailing Club on the 28th and 29th of June and the Start of Seasons Championship will be held at Northampton Sailing Club on 26th and 27th April.
At the end of May, the GBR RS Tera team head to Bruinisse in Holland for the European Championships and in August to South Africa for the World Championships.

The RS Tera class has seen accelerated growth in popularity and is proving to be a winner with young people around the world; the class maintains an emphasis on fun combined with competitive sailing at an affordable cost, so it really is ability and attitude rather than deep pockets that is delivering results.
2014 is an important year for the continued development of the class in the UK following on from a tremendous 2013 season, which saw 98 entries for the Nationals and 123 for the World Championships in Weymouth.
